Originally Posted by profit_child
here is mine basic fipk2 with DEI reflect a gold heat tape around the heat shield and heat shield box inside and outside insulated works very well and my IAT dropped dramatically only few degrees shy of cold air.. with out the worries or headaches and looks pretty gnarly...
Wouldn't the heat tape inside the heat shield reflect heat back towards the filter/intake tube? I thought it would make sense to put the heat tape only on the outside of the heat shield and outside of the intake tube, thoughts?
